Defaulters on student loans face credit problems

Updated:

COLUMBUS, Ohio (AP) - Many of those contributing to the growing default rate for federal student loans include people who want to pay but can?t and who end up facing a lifetime of credit problems.

The Columbus Dispatch reports that millions defaulting on their loans have chosen to ignore them, costing taxpayers millions of dollars. But the newspaper says some can?t pay because of financial trouble due to illness or other problems beyond their control.

Low credit scores for those who don?t pay prevent them from buying cars, renting apartments and even getting jobs.

More than 37 million borrowers owe more than $1 trillion in student loans and the majority of those were government loans.

The newspaper reports that more than 5 million people are in default.
